Miracle Grow, flouro, bag seed grow PICS (update pics)

(Update! signs of sex are clear after 7 days of the 12/12 light schedule) Days into flowering... It is a FEMALE! I am 99 percent sure. Anyways here are some pics from the beginning to now. Miracle potting soil was used. No significant Nute burning was observed... Plant was under a 2 48 inch Agro grow fluorescents for most of the vegging stage, moved to a small grow room I made with 4 24 inch Agro Flouros. It is my first grow and am very satisfied so far. Hopefully it turns out some descent nugs.

As you are using CFL's you can afford to move the top of the plant closer to the light. About 2 inches away would be perfect, it will help the plant a lot. The first lot of pics looked really stretched, but its come on well. Its a little bit droppy, which means you might be over watering it a bit.
